TfL confirms level of borough funding for Cycle Hire scheme
London councils have so far agreed to pay a total of £6.1m towards the cost of the capital’s Cycle Hire scheme. Transport for London has agreed contributions from four councils and is in discussions with the Royal Borough of Kensington & Chelsea over an unspecified contribution. Exclusive: TfL reveals how much Barclays has paid for Cycle Hire scheme
Bank has paid £13.43m of its promised £50m sponsorship.
